Description

Explore the complex political histories of Rwanda and Burundi through this scholarly study from Routledge. As two nations that underwent democratization in the early 1990s, both countries faced significant resistance to reform, resulting in coups d'etat and presidential assassinations. This book examines why these similar paths led to such different outcomes. In Rwanda, the struggle for power resulted in a total genocide perpetrated by extremist Hutu actors against Tutsi and moderate Hutu populations. In contrast, Burundi experienced a failed coup that led to a long period of civil war. This comparative analysis helps readers understand the divergent paths of political violence and governance in the African context. It is a necessary resource for students and researchers studying African politics, democratization, and the causes of conflict in the Great Lakes region.
